Output 83860277327d495a4179e07e0b3bb87a45c5f2790a46c6e1f788a44a3148518a:0

value
54120953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 998b8449171a8af5e1324f4594c9cf23ff893e44 OP_EQUAL
address
MMu2kaCqJnSWYNTeoZfx628phsgaEHkAAu
transaction
83860277327d495a4179e07e0b3bb87a45c5f2790a46c6e1f788a44a3148518a
spent
true